Kids' Bedroom Furniture That Will Help Keep Your Child's Room Organized

The secret to keeping a kid’s bedroom clean and clutter-free is providing furniture that is not only visually appealing but will also help your child stay organized. Kids have a much easier time keeping their rooms clean if there is plenty of storage space for toys and clothes and everything has a spot. Here are 4 kids’ furniture pieces that will not only add to the decor of your child's room, but will also help keep things tidy!

Chest of Drawers: A chest of drawers serves multiple functions as your child grows from infant to young adulthood. When your child is an infant, a chest is perfect for storing baby clothes, bibs and diapers. When your child is older, a dresser will continue to house clothing and hide other miscellaneous items you may prefer out of sight, like videos or remote controls.

Kids' Storage Bed: Storage beds multitask as both a comfortable place to sleep and a place to store items without taking up additional space. These draws are easily accessible for a small child and will keep clothes and toys from cluttering the floor. By choosing this type of kids' bed, you will create extra space in your child's room.
 
Bookshelves and Bookcases: Books play a key role in your child's development, and we all want our kids to love to read. What better way to encourage reading than a bookcase full of their favorite books? A sturdy bookshelf will not only provide storage, but it will also keep their books in good condition and provide additional space for smaller toys and knickknacks. After reading with your child, encourage him to return the book to its proper spot. This will teach him to take care of his property and help keep the room clean.

Desk: A desk is great furniture piece that will help reinforce the importance of schoolwork and give your child a space to study. If your child is on the younger side, a desk is great for housing art supplies and providing a place to draw and be creative. When choosing a desk, keep in mind a style that will complement the room's design as well as provide key functionality. The right desk will give your child a sense of responsibility over their own work and provide space for needed supplies.
